The Board of Directors of The South Indian Bank Ltd., in their meeting held on April 05, 2024 have considered and approved to appoint Mr. Vinod Francis, General Manager as Chief Financial Officer and Key Managerial Personnel of the Bank (as defined under section 2(51) (iv) of the Companies Act, 2013), with effect from 08th April, 2024.
Present CFO Ms. Chithra H, Senior General Manager shall handover charge of the CFO position and will take charge as Chief Compliance Officer (CCO) under Banking Regulations Act, 1949 in compliance with RBI Circular on Compliance function in banks (Ref. DBS. CO.PP.BC 6/11.01.005/2006-07 dated April 20, 2007) and RBI Circular on Compliance functions in banks and Role of Chief Compliance Officer (CCO) (Ref. DoS.CO.PPG./SEC.02/ 11.01.005/2020-21 dated September 11, 2020). Ms. Chithra H, Senior General Manager will cease to be Key Managerial Personnel of the Bank (as defined under section 2(51) of the Companies Act, 2013) with effect from 08th April, 2024.
Mr. Vinod Francis, General Manager, aged 45 years is a Chartered Accountant by profession. He joined the Bank on January, 2006. He holds a Bachelor's Degree in commerce and is a Certified Associate of the Indian Institute of Bankers.
He has an experience of over 18 years in the Bank in various functional Departments like Credit underwriting, Corporate Finance Dept. He has headed SME Branches and Corporate Branch of the Bank. He has also functioned as Regional Head. Further he has functioned as Head - SME / Mid Corporate Credit Processing Centre and presently he is working as Deputy CFO of the Bank since June, 2021.
